The DeCSS will be a transparent one, all is done under the hood, dvd will appear as an unprotected one. It descramble only the scrambled sectors, dvd video playback is smooth with no glitches.
Maybe i will write a proper dvd playback app since on video dvd there are many things to do (dvd nav, controls and so on)
Correct DVD Video parsing (chapters, time, subs,audiotracks) in theory will be parsed and managed by mpv, the realty is that mpv parse dvd like shit! Yes who use mpv for playing a dvd nowdays? Noone, but i need it so i have two options, making a decoding engine around libdvdnav/libdvdread and ffmpeg or hack a bit the use of mpv.
The first option is the best one in terms of results, it gives option to do dvd menus and so on and a perfect dvd experience (vlc afaik is the only one that show dvd menus) but it takes huge ammount of time also considering porting the hw decoding part outside mpv (also the av sync is a nightmare)
The second option is what i will use for the first release, i will parse all the titles info with dvdread and ignore what mpv tells to me, then i will force options to mpv (time whre to start playback, what idx use for audio) and so on.

I tried the following movies:
Butterfly Effect 3 (PAL) Region 2 -> worked after some tries (I rechecked the disc and it has some scratches.. maybe that's the problem. took super long to find the keys ... the first few times it said "unknown disc" or crashed right away.
Solo Leveling Region Free (I guess?) -> worked
Gulliver's Reisen (PAL) -> Region 2)-> worked after some tries
Familiy Guy Season 9 Disc 1 (PAL) -> worked, but German audio didn't lol)
Frau mit Hund sucht Mann mit Herz (PAL) -> Region 2 - older Movie -> works
Untote wie wir (PAL) -> took several reruns. a lot of error screens and a lot of black screens without any feedback. After a lot of reruns and retries it could read the Keys eventually. It took around 2 Minutes (while it only shows a black screen) until it finally showed the key and it was able to play the disc. After that the Movie played without any problem or hiccups at all.
the unknown Disc Movies crashed my switch (First there was a black screen, then a white screen and afterwards an atmosphere error screen. This happens too, when you press "+" Button while the DVD is being read
Some problems occurred though:
Play/Pause doesn't work? (there's a play button but no pause button switch)
Language selection works partially -> it did work for most movies but sometimes German was not supported.
But in total it is pretty awesome! and works fantastic. It even looks pretty neat. even fast forward and stuff like that is amazingly smooth. It sadly doesnt load menus and adverts of an original disc (which is not too bad but sometimes it's nice to use menus too haha). It took around 12-13 seconds to get a key of a dvd and play it.
So in total:
every disc I tried worked. Some discs took some tries or it took a big amount of time to get the key to playback (which only shows a black screen during that time). Almost every function works nicely and I really like that app you wrote :o

You need an external optical drive connected via USB to the Switch, a dock with good power supply is needed since usb optical drives have high power spikes...
